1. Black Accent Wall with Beige Textiles

Create a striking visual contrast by painting one accent wall in deep black while balancing it with soft beige bedding, curtains, and rugs. The combination allows the black wall to serve as a bold statement without overwhelming the room, while the beige tones soften the overall look, creating a cozy, inviting atmosphere.
2. Beige Upholstered Bed Frame with Black Lamps

A beige upholstered bed frame adds warmth and texture to the bedroom, while black bedside lamps provide a sleek, modern touch. This pairing brings an elegant balance between light and dark, making the space feel stylish yet comfortable.
3. Black Furniture with Beige Walls

Choosing black furniture, such as a dresser or nightstand, against beige walls creates a sophisticated and grounded look. The neutral backdrop allows the black pieces to stand out as focal points, without making the room feel too dark.
4. Black and Beige Striped Bedding

Introduce a dynamic pattern with black and beige striped bedding. The alternating colors add visual interest without overpowering the space. Paired with neutral décor and furniture, the bedding can serve as the room’s centerpiece, offering a balanced yet stylish look.
5. Beige Curtains with Black Trim

Add an elegant touch to your windows by choosing beige curtains with black trim. The subtle contrast between the colors draws attention to the height of the room and adds a refined, tailored look to the space without being overly bold.
6. Black Canopy Bed with Beige Linen

A black canopy bed creates a bold and sophisticated focal point in your bedroom, while soft beige linens help balance the dramatic frame. The mix of rich, dark metal with light, airy bedding adds a sense of contrast that feels luxurious yet serene.
7. Beige Rug with Black Geometric Patterns

A beige rug with black geometric patterns adds texture and depth to your bedroom floor. The neutral base color keeps the room grounded, while the bold black design brings a contemporary flair, perfectly tying together other black and beige elements in the room.
8. Black Framed Artwork on Beige Walls

Hang black-framed artwork on beige walls to create a striking contrast while maintaining a cohesive color scheme. The artwork becomes a focal point, adding both personal style and sophistication without overwhelming the calm beige backdrop.
9. Beige Headboard with Black Bedding

For a balanced look, pair a plush beige headboard with sleek black bedding. The soft tones of the headboard soften the boldness of the black sheets, creating a harmonious blend of comfort and style that works well in both modern and classic bedrooms.
10. Black Nightstands with Beige Lampshades

Opt for black nightstands paired with beige lampshades to introduce contrast while maintaining a neutral color palette. The black furniture offers a sharp, clean edge, while the beige lampshades soften the look, adding warmth and subtle lighting to your bedside.
11. Beige Leather Chair with Black Side Table

A beige leather chair brings warmth and luxury into the room, while pairing it with a sleek black side table adds a modern touch. This combination creates a stylish reading nook or cozy corner that blends comfort with a sophisticated edge.
12. Black and Beige Throw Pillows

Incorporate black and beige throw pillows to add depth and texture to your bed or seating area. The contrast between the dark and light colors provides visual interest while maintaining a cohesive, balanced look throughout the room.
13. Beige Curtains with Black Rods

Elevate your window treatment by using beige curtains paired with black curtain rods. The soft, neutral curtains allow light to filter in, while the black rods create a polished and structured appearance, giving your bedroom a refined and elegant look.
14. Black Bed Frame with Beige Bedding

A black metal or wood bed frame paired with soft beige bedding creates a timeless, balanced look. The boldness of the black frame grounds the space, while the beige tones keep the overall feel light and airy, perfect for a calm and relaxing bedroom.
15. Beige Wall Art with Black Frames

Hang beige-toned art pieces in sleek black frames to tie the room together. The neutral colors in the artwork blend with the surrounding decor, while the black frames add contrast, giving the room a polished, gallery-like feel.
16. Black Ceiling Fan with Beige Blades

A black ceiling fan with beige blades offers a functional yet stylish element to your bedroom. The neutral beige adds warmth to the room, while the black fan body creates a sleek, modern look. This combination adds a subtle touch of elegance to your ceiling decor.
17. Beige Area Rug with Black Furniture

Lay a plush beige area rug under black furniture to create a grounding effect while softening the space. The contrast helps define the furniture pieces without making the room feel too heavy or dark, adding warmth and texture to the floor.
18. Black Accent Chairs with Beige Cushions

Black accent chairs with beige cushions provide the perfect balance of comfort and style. The dark frames give the room a structured, modern look, while the light beige cushions soften the overall feel, making the chairs a stylish yet comfortable seating option.
19. Beige Headboard with Black Accent Wall

Combine a neutral beige headboard with a bold black accent wall to create a dramatic focal point in your bedroom. The light, soft texture of the headboard contrasts beautifully with the dark wall, offering a luxurious and sophisticated look.
20. Black Window Frames with Beige Drapes

Install black window frames for a bold architectural feature, and soften the look with flowing beige drapes. The contrasting colors draw attention to the windows, creating a striking yet elegant design element that frames your view beautifully.
